Camba
"Camba" is an alternate name for the Ashaninka tribe. Many Ashaninka people do not prefer this term,
considering it derogatory. (It is widely believed to have come from the Inca word t'ampa, meaning "unruly,"
although it might also have been a corruption of an Ashaninka band name,
Tambo.)
